1,2-Dibromotetrafluoroethane in Fluoropolymeric Nanocomposites
In the field of advanced materials, the development of fluoropolymeric nanocomposites offers enhanced properties like improved thermal stability, chemical resistance, and mechanical strength. 1,2-Dibromotetrafluoroethane (C2Br2F4), identified by CAS 124-73-2, plays a notable role in this area. Research has shown its application as a telogen in the radiation-initiated telomerization of tetrafluoroethylene. In this process, 1,2-Dibromotetrafluoroethane influences the end-group structure of the resulting polymers, contributing to the formation of materials with specific desired characteristics for advanced coatings and nanocomposite applications. A Role in Fire Suppression Technology
Beyond material science, 1,2-Dibromotetrafluoroethane has been historically recognized for its efficacy as a high-efficiency fire extinguishing agent. Its chemical structure allows it to interrupt the combustion chain reaction effectively. While newer, more environmentally benign alternatives are continuously being developed, understanding the properties that made compounds like this valuable in fire suppression highlights their unique chemical behavior.
